City of Light, Urban Warrior Association.

As the extended luxury car stopped at the entrance of the association, Lin Qicai felt the rich energy in the air as soon as he got out of the car, which was completely incomparable to the suburbs.

However, compared to the rich energy in the urban area, the Warrior Association is undoubtedly more eye-catching.

The entire Warrior Association is so tall that you can't see the end of it at a glance, and it occupies more than ten times the area of ​​the Obsidian Martial Arts School. From time to time, you can see flying cars shuttling back and forth, or parking in the Warrior Association's building. As for the Warrior Association's gate, it is more than 20 meters high. The giants who are over three meters tall and come and go in the Warrior Association are like small ants.

At the gate of the Warrior Association, Lin Qi could find dozens of warriors just by casually feeling around, and none of them looked very old, most of them were in their twenties.

"Are there so many young warriors in the city?" Lin Qi was also surprised when he saw the young warriors chatting at the gate.

In the suburbs of the City of Light, seeing a warrior is as rare as seeing a beautiful woman in a bikini walking down the street.

Even in his impression, warriors have always been rare in the City of Chasing Light. Even in the urban area with more abundant energy, there are not so many, especially since these warriors are so young.

Xia Ling, who had just gotten out of the car, took a look and smiled as she said, "Master Lin, you misunderstood. Enrollment for the Light Chasing City's Warrior Talent Camp is about to begin, so many warriors under the age of 25 have come to the Warrior Association for re-certification."

"Can a warrior's identity be authenticated multiple times?" Lin Qi asked curiously.

From the information he knew, it seemed that certification from the Warrior Association only needed to be done once. After all, the Warrior Association was a very loose organization that usually only served warriors.

For example, it provides warriors with wild hunting commissions, team-up information with other warriors, and various commission tasks issued by the city, which is somewhat like the Adventurer's Association in the game.

When a warrior comes to register and get certified, it is equivalent to becoming an adventurer.

"A warrior's identity is only confirmed once, but a warrior's potential and level can be re-certified multiple times," Xia Ling explained. "The Warrior Association is open to all warriors, but warriors' potential and strength are divided into different levels. Therefore, warriors with higher potential and stronger strength will be given more privileges and benefits by the Association."

"These warriors under the age of 25 are here for re-certification, mostly to reassess their potential. Although the Genius Training Camp claims that warriors under the age of 25 can sign up for the assessment, there are too many young warriors who sign up. After all, the camp only recruits once every three years, and only one hundred people can enter."

"In order to save time, the genius training camp now has an unspoken rule: anyone who doesn't have the potential to be a top-tier warrior will be eliminated in the first round."

When Xia Ling talked about the genius training camp, there was a hint of longing in her beautiful eyes.

For a child from a gang family living in the suburbs, it is already very difficult to become a warrior. Even for her to participate in the Five Cities Competition for those below the level of warriors, it is extremely difficult.

The genius training camp is only open to warriors under the age of 25. Even those who are not very good are not qualified to sign up. Women from suburban gang families dare not even think about it.

"A young man with great potential as a warrior?" Lin Qi couldn't help but be shocked after hearing this.

He knew a little about the Warrior Genius Camp and the evaluation of warrior potential from his smart watch and daily interactions with local residents like Qin Mu, but he didn't expect the Warrior Genius Camp to be so powerful that they only wanted warriors with top potential right from the start. This was only the first round.

The Warrior Association generally judges a warrior's potential based on age and Qi and blood value.

Different potentials will result in slightly different permissions in the Warrior Association. For example, warriors with superior potential can live in the Warrior Association for free, and their status is equivalent to that of ordinary members who have fully joined the Warrior Association.

Warriors with excellent potential can rent a training room at the Warrior Association at a 20% discount, and their status is equivalent to that of senior members who have fully joined the Warrior Association.

Warriors with special potential can not only enjoy a 40% discount when renting a training room from the Warrior Association, but can also purchase a certain amount of warrior training resources through the Warrior Association's internal channels. Their status is equivalent to that of a deacon who has fully joined the Warrior Association.

Therefore, anyone who wants to become a warrior will come to the Warrior Association to register and take the warrior assessment in order to obtain some warrior resources.

For a normal beginner warrior under 30 years old, the standard Qi and blood value is 100-120 units.

Thirty years old is the peak of Qi and blood. As you get older, if you don’t improve, your Qi and blood will continue to decline, and it will become more and more difficult to become a warrior in the future. Therefore, the Warrior Association evaluates a warrior’s potential based on age and Qi and blood values.

Those under 30 with a Qi and Blood value below 120 units have average potential, which is also the most common among warriors. 120 to 140 units is medium potential. As long as these people practice the training methods of intermediate warriors, their Qi and Blood values ​​can reach this range after becoming warriors. Therefore, their potential can only be medium, and they are not much different from those warriors who can only practice the training methods of beginner warriors.

140 to 150 units represent superior potential, which can be said to be a watershed for warriors. Generally, it is not enough to simply use the intermediate warrior training method to achieve it, and talent is also required, or one must learn the extremely difficult high-level warrior training method, or the intermediate secret technique.

Units between 150 and 160 represent excellent potential, and normally require practicing high-level warrior training methods.

Above 160 units is a special potential. This level of Qi and blood cannot be achieved by learning the training methods of high-level warriors, so it is also called a genius warrior by many people of all races.

At present, the Warrior Talent Camp has eliminated those who are only learning the training methods of intermediate warriors right from the start. The competition is extremely fierce.

"Master Lin, let's go in. The formalities have been arranged. You just need to take the test." Xia Ling explained with Lin Qi, "However, there are many people coming here for re-certification today, so I'm afraid we'll have to wait a while."

"It's okay. I just want to take a look." Lin Qi smiled and was also curious about the situation of the warriors in the city.

However, just as Xia Ling brought Lin Qi to the first-floor lobby of the Warrior Association, Lin Qi happened to see an acquaintance walking from the first-floor lobby to the Warrior Assessment Room.

Feng Gelin, the deacon of the Warrior Association!
At the same time that Lin Qi discovered Feng Gelin, Feng Gelin also noticed Lin Qi and frowned slightly.

"Why are you here?" Feng Gelin looked at Lin Qi who was following behind Xia Ling, and was very surprised, and couldn't help but question.

In his impression, Lin Qi had some kind of luck that made the Obsidian Martial Arts School he founded suddenly become the 42nd ranked gang in the wild. However, in his eyes, it was still just an ant. If it weren't for his association mission, the two sides would never have had any intersection.

It is hard to imagine that a small gang leader living in an abandoned area can come to the Warrior Association.

"Lord Feng Gelin, it's been a long time." Lin Qi looked at Feng Gelin and spoke calmly with a smile, "I came to the Warrior Association because I became a warrior. Otherwise, why would I come to the Warrior Association?"

He remembered what happened to Feng Gelin.

Even though they had no grudge against each other, he was assigned a transportation mission with a high probability of death. He didn't expect to see her again so soon.

Now that everyone is a warrior, as long as they do not leave the city, according to the iron rule of the City of Light, warriors in the city are not allowed to fight each other, he is really no longer afraid of Feng Gelin.

"Warrior? You became a warrior?" Feng Gelin looked at Lin Qi with disbelief, but after carefully feeling the blood and energy in Lin Qi's body, he could faintly feel the blood and energy that was like dispersing mist. It was indeed not something that anyone below the level of a warrior could achieve. Then he showed a hint of disdain, "For a nobody like you to become a warrior so quickly, you really have some skills. However, becoming a warrior is only the starting point of the warrior's path. There is still a long way to go. Young people like you should learn to be humble and not be proud and complacent because of this little achievement."

"Hearing Lord Feng Gelin say this reminded me of an old saying from my hometown." Lin Qi looked at Feng Gelin and said with a neutral smile, "A pawn crossing a river is a chariot. I hope this saying can be of some help to Lord Feng Gelin."

"Okay! I want to see how far a young man like you can go." Feng Gelin looked disdainful and left, following the other deacons into the warrior assessment room.

It wasn't until Feng Gelin left that Xia Ling breathed a sigh of relief.

"Master Lin, do you have a grudge against Lord Feng Gelin?" Xia Ling couldn't help but ask.

Watching the conversation between Lin Qi and Feng Gelin, even a fool would understand that the two did not get along. As Feng Gelin was a deacon of the Warrior Association, his status was so high that even the major gangs in the suburbs had to act according to his mood. After all, any deacon of the Warrior Association was an extremely high-level warrior, and was not far from breaking through to that level.

"No." Lin Qi shook his head.

"That's good." Xia Ling nodded slightly, feeling relieved.

"He has a grudge against me!" Lin Qi said calmly, "The warrior assessment has begun, I'm going in."

After saying that, Lin Qi followed a group of young warriors and walked directly into the warrior assessment room. Xia Ling was the only one left standing there in a daze in the corridor.
